This week's featured shop is LauraTrevey, based out of Richmond, VA. Her shop is full of really beautiful paintings available as originals, limited editions, and note cards. If you love her work and want to find out more, you can catch up with her on blogger.


INTERVIEW

Tell us who you are (name, location, affiliations, etsy teams, personal info)
Hello! I am Laura L Trevey from Richmond, Virginia. I love to paint with bold brushstrokes and vibrant color.You will find a variety of styles, and subjects in my work. I love florals, landscapes, and even abstracts. My paintings have been selected for juried exhibitions throughout the state of Virginia.

Other than creating things for etsy, what do you do?
I am a wife, a mother of 3, and preschool teacher.

What first made you want to become an artist?
I have always been an artist at heart! I love the way painting makes me feel. I am always trying to find new ways to express myself on the paper!!

Describe your creative process and the materials you use.
I paint on Arches 140lb Watercolor paper, or Yupo paper. I am always open to trying new papers, paints, and brushes…
